CVS Health’s Consumer Tech analytics team is an innovative team tasked with optimizing our ability to engage with consumers across a suite of CVS Health digital assets to help them make better healthcare decisions.
Our goal is to improve clinical outcomes by increasing digital engagement via personalized outreach. To do this we’ve developed a leading capability that combines data science, agile marketing, behavioral economics, large scale experimentation, and optimization of our digital properties and applications. Through this we message millions of consumers each year about real challenges they face and help them become healthier and save money – we drive tangible and meaningful impact for our consumers.
As a Sr. Data Scientist, you will apply a range of skills from analytics, statistics, and data science to build a suite of personalization capabilities that improve the CVS consumer’s digital experience.

COVID Requirements
CVS Health requires its Colleagues to be fully vaccinated against COVID-19 (including any booster shots if required), where allowable under the law, unless they are approved for a reasonable accommodation based on disability, medical condition, or religious belief that prevents them from being vaccinated.
If you are vaccinated, you are required to have received at least one COVID-19 shot prior to your first day of employment and to provide proof of your vaccination status within the first 10 days of your employment. For the two COVID-19 shot regimen, you will be required to provide proof of your second COVID-19 shot within the first 45 days of your employment. In some states and roles, you may be required to provide proof of full vaccination before you can begin to actively work. Failure to provide timely proof of your COVID-19 vaccination status will result in the termination of your employment with CVS Health.
If you are unable to be fully vaccinated due to disability, medical condition, or religious belief, you will be required to apply for a reasonable accommodation within the first 10 days of your employment in order to remain employed with CVS Health. As a part of this process, you will be required to provide information or documentation about the reason you cannot be vaccinated. In some states and roles, you may be required to have an approved reasonable accommodation before you can begin to actively work. If your request for an accommodation is not approved, then your employment may be terminated.
